Thepresidentpost.id - Ottawa, Ontario & Tunis, Tunisia - Tunisie Telecom, the market leader in information and communication technologies in Tunisia, and Telepin, a global pioneer in mobile transaction platforms and the fintech industry, announce the signing of a partnership agreement for the launch of the converged charging system for the national operator's customers.
The main objective of this partnership is to migrate Tunisie Telecom's charging system, currently distributed among several suppliers, to Telepin's unified converged charging platform.
This transition promises to offer a better customer experience by offering a consolidated and more secure solution for mobile and landline top-ups.
Telepin's platform is meticulously designed to meet all of Tunisie Telecom's charging needs. From the migration of legacy vouchers to the generation of on-demand e-vouchers, the system ensures a smooth transition and an improved user experience for Tunisie Telecom's large customer base.

Tunisie Telecom is a pioneer in the telecommunications sector in Tunisia, the global and convergent national operator Tunisie Telecom has more than 6 million subscribers between companies and individuals in its ranks, to whom it offers a wide range of services in the field of fixed and mobile telecommunications, Data Center, Cloud, IoT, managed security, etc.
